Shyampur - Beerpur, Sheopur
Shyampur is a village situated in the Beerpur tehsil of Sheopur district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 15 km from the tehsil headquarters in Beerpur and around 95 km from the district headquarters in Sheopur. Shyampur village is a designated Gram Panchayat.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Shyampur is 451513. The village covers a total geographical area of 1721 hectares and falls under the 476335 pincode. Vijaypur is the nearest town, located about 50 km away.
Shyampur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.
Population of Shyampur
As per Census 2011, Shyampur village has a total population of 5,310 people, consisting of 2,913 males and 2,397 females. The village has 1,216 households and a sex ratio of 822 females per 1,000 males. There are 785 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 2,863 literate and 2,447 illiterate residents. Additionally, 1,275 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 921 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Shyampur are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 5,310 | 2,913 | 2,397 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 785 | 434 | 351 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 1,275 | 705 | 570 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 921 | 506 | 415 |
| Literate Population | 2,863 | 1,898 | 965 |
| Illiterate Population | 2,447 | 1,015 | 1,432 |

Transport and Connectivity of Shyampur
Public transport in the Shyampur is mainly available through bus services. Shyampur has a railway station.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| Yes | Available within village |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Vijaypur to Shyampur is about 50 km, with a usual travel time of around ~1.4 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Sheopur to Shyampur is about 95 km, with the usual travel time around ~2.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
Banking and Postal Services in Shyampur
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Shyampur village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within >10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within >10 km |
| Post Office | Yes | Available within village |
Health Facilities in Shyampur
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Shyampur village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within >10 km |
